Serial rail fare evader faces jail over 112 unpaid tickets

Serial rail fare evader faces jail over 112 unpaid tickets

Summary

Charles Brohiri, a 29-year-old in Britain, admitted to not paying for train tickets 112 times over two years. He owes over £18,000 in unpaid fares and legal fees. He could go to jail and will be sentenced next month.

Key Facts

  • Charles Brohiri is accused of not paying for train tickets 112 times.
  • He pleaded guilty to 76 of these offences in court.
  • A total of 36 more charges were previously decided without him being there.
  • The court found that he owes over £18,000.
  • A judge said he might go to jail due to the number of offences.
  • Brohiri's lawyers tried to cancel the 36 previous convictions, but the judge refused.
